Protecting the Precious: Packaging for Safety and Security

Beyond marketing and aesthetics, jewellery box packaging serves a vital function in ensuring the safety and security of the product. Precious gemstones, delicate metals, and intricate designs require proper protection during storage and transit.

The packaging must provide cushioning to prevent any damage or scratching. It should also securely hold the jewelry, avoiding any risk of it coming loose or getting lost. By investing in high-quality packaging materials, retailers can assure customers that their precious pieces will remain intact until they are ready to be worn.

Furthermore, the packaging plays a crucial role in preserving the longevity of the jewelry. Properly designed boxes can shield the pieces from environmental factors such as moisture, dust, and light, which can tarnish metals or fade gemstones over time. By keeping the jewelry in pristine condition, the packaging contributes to the overall customer satisfaction and the perceived value of the product.

The Psychology Behind Jewellery Box Packaging

Colour and Emotion: How Packaging Influences Perception

Colours have a profound impact on human emotions and perceptions. The choice of colour in jewellery box packaging can evoke specific feelings and associations that complement the jewelry itself. For example, vibrant and bold packaging may suggest a sense of adventure or celebration, while muted and subtle tones convey elegance and sophistication.

Understanding the target audience and their preferences is key to selecting the right colours for packaging. By aligning the packaging with the desired emotional response, retailers can enhance the customer’s overall experience and create a more memorable impression.

Moreover, studies have shown that certain colours can trigger different psychological responses. For instance, red is often associated with passion and energy, making it a popular choice for packaging aimed at creating a sense of excitement. On the other hand, blue is linked to trust and tranquility, making it ideal for brands focusing on reliability and calmness.

The Environmental Impact of Jewellery Box Packaging

Sustainable Packaging: A Growing Consumer Demand

In recent years, there has been a growing awareness of the environmental impact of packaging. Consumers are now actively seeking products with eco-friendly packaging options. In the case of jewellery box packaging, environmentally conscious materials and production methods are becoming increasingly sought after.

Brands that embrace sustainable practices not only meet the demands of environmentally conscious consumers but also align themselves with a larger movement towards environmental responsibility. By using recyclable materials, reducing waste, and adopting sustainable packaging practices, jewellery brands can position themselves as socially responsible and appeal to a broader customer base.

One innovative approach to sustainable packaging is the use of biodegradable materials such as recycled paper, cardboard, or even plant-based plastics. These materials not only reduce the environmental impact of production but also minimize the carbon footprint of the packaging, making it a more eco-friendly choice for consumers.

Reducing Waste: The Move Towards Minimalist Packaging

In addition to sustainability, minimalism is another trend gaining momentum in packaging design. Minimalist jewellery box packaging focuses on simplicity and functionality.

By streamlining the design and eliminating unnecessary elements, brands can reduce materials and waste while creating a sleek and modern presentation. Minimalist packaging also aligns well with the growing trend of minimalistic jewelry designs, allowing the product to take center stage.

Another benefit of minimalist packaging is its versatility and reusability. Customers are more likely to keep and repurpose minimalist jewellery boxes, extending the lifespan of the packaging and reducing overall waste. This approach not only adds value to the product but also encourages a more sustainable consumer behavior.
